Lean and Agile Software Development

Host: Dave Thomas

Lean and Agile Software practices offer the opportunity to move beyond the constraints of waterfall development and deployment. They provide predictability and quality which enable increased focus on new function versus maintenance. Agile is well known to work well in a small team who has the benefit of a captive customer willing to deploy when ready. In this session we look at Lean and Agile in larger organizations where there are many teams, fixed deadlines and supporting product architect and platforms. Our speakers share their experience in introducing and using Lean and Agile practices in complex IT and engineering environments.
